About Tao Dong

Tao Dong is a scholar working on Bioengineering, Biomedical Engineering and Biological Psychiatry, having authored 136 papers that have together received 4.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Biosensors and Analytical Detection (41 papers), Advanced biosensing and bioanalysis techniques (21 papers) and Analytical Chemistry and Sensors (15 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omedical Engineering (2.0k citations), Bioengineering (193 citations) and Polymers and Plastics (437 citations). Tao Dong has collaborated with scholars based in Norway, China and Portugal. Frequent co-authors include Zhaochu Yang, Linbo Li, Nuno Pires, Sara Pimenta, J. H. Correia, José A. Rodrigues, Zhihua Wang, Nils Høivik, Xinyan Zhao and Ulrik Hanke. Their work appears in journals such as Advanced Materials, Applied Physics Letters and Chemistry of Materials.
